Hey people i'm about to order my kegerator kit and there is an option for upgrading to pearlick faucets from standard chrome faucets, is this worth it? What advantages would I have if any?

cheers
 
I went with perlicks right off the bat. I was gonna buy the cheaper ones and I am glad my wife was with me, She said " THAT'S STUPID, YOU'RE SPENDING ALL THIS MONEY ON THAT THING (my kegerator) AND NOW YOU'RE GONNA PUT ON CHEAPO TAPS...GET THE GOOD ONES SO YOU DON'T HAVE TO BUY EM AGAIN IN A FEW MONTHS"I am glad she was with me.
 
after years of dealing with stuck faucets I geared up and got a perlick... well worth it.
 
Yes very much worth it. I bought a Perlick right away and no sticking problems, even going weeks in between usage.
 
Thanks for the input guys, I think based on that i'll be going with the perlick taps straight off the bat.

cheers
 
I just switched from standard to perlicks. I wish i started with the Perlicks, because if you dont get them now you will later. They are so much better and never stick like the standard ones do.
